I guess this isn't a real bug/problem, but it can be a little un-handy.
When I make an arrangement in the arranger [dropping clips in the arranger, NOT going through session] of eg. 16 trax and want to resample each track to a new clip in the session view for more Live interaction , I've noticed that when resampling with 'Track Activator' and 'solo' switched on in arrangermode, no audio is resampled - you have to de-activate all 'track-activators' and leave the one you want to use on ...
Is there any deeper reasoning behind this?

this is a bug / conceptional problem of the current Headphone / Solo mode. It has already been changed and is part of the next update. :-)
( In this context : there is a "render in place" entry in my todo list which will create a single file in each track with the FX rendered into it but many other things have to be done first :-(
